Which of the following is the definition of "offtracking?"
a) How the rear wheels follow a different track than the front wheels in a
turn
b) Stopping for too long on breaks and getting "off the track" of your
original schedule
c) What happens when both the front wheels and the rear wheels
leave the roadway in an accident
d) How the rear wheels are more likely to leave the roadside or "track"
a) How the rear wheels follow a different track than the front wheels in a
turn
To prevent a rollover while driving a combination vehicle, the two most
important things are
a) Keeping cargo near the center of the vehicle and driving slowly
on the highway
b) Keeping cargo near the ground and driving slowly around turns
c) Keeping cargo near the ground and driving slowly on the highway
d) Keeping cargo near the center of the vehicle and driving slowly on turns
b) Keeping cargo near the ground and driving slowly around turns

To straighten out a jackknifing trailer, should you apply your hand brake?
a) No, because the brakes on the trailer wheels are what caused the
skid to begin with
b) It depends on how fast you were going to begin with. Apply the hand
brake if you were speeding
c) Yes, because the hand brake will help you get out of the skid
d) Yes, because the hand brake may not stop the skid, but it will reduce
the risk of a rollover
a) No, because the brakes on the trailer wheels are what caused the
skid to begin with

After coupling, how much space should there be between the lower and
upper fifth wheel?
a) 1 foot
b) 24-36 inches
c) None
d) 5 feet
c) None
